How many gallons of paint are needed to paint the walls of a rectangular prism-shaped room that is 20 ft by 10 ft and 8 ft high if 1 gallon of paint covers 40 sq ft.?

Answer:

12 gallons

Explanation:

The perimeter of the room is ...

20 ft + 10 ft + 20 ft + 10 ft = 60 ft

Then the area of the walls is the product of this and their height:

area = (60 ft)(8 f) = 480 ft²

The number of gallons required is ...

(480 ft²)/(40 ft²/gal) = 12 gal

12 gallons of paint are required.
